It's durable

A real leather sofa is durable and lasts for a long time and provides the owner with a fashionable furniture piece that will last for a long time. It is easy to maintain and won't tear or rip even when it comes in contact with sharp objects. Leather couches are easy to clean and comes in a variety of colours and finishes. A leather couch is an investment worth making over the long term despite the fact that it's a costly purchase.

When shopping for a new leather sofa it is essential to understand the difference between genuine and fake leather. The best way to determine whether the leather sofa you're purchasing is genuine is to smell and feel it. Genuine leather will have a warm, pleasant smell and feel smooth. Also, look out for fat wrinkles and uneven surfaces, as these are signs that the hide is authentic. Faux leather has a smoother underside and a synthetic odor.

If you're in the market for a sofa that is durable look for one that is made from top grain leather. This type of leather has been tanned in such a way that makes it impervious to peeling and cracking. It is a fantastic option for areas with high traffic.

A sofa made of semi-aniline leather is a different option. This kind of leather is made from a an extremely thin protective coating that is more stain resistant. Another option is to buy a full-aniline leather sofa. This kind of leather doesn't have an outer layer of protection. It will develop a gorgeous patina when exposed to the sun, body oil, wear and tear and sunlight.

It's comfortable

Real leather is a great option for sofas as it's sturdy and comfortable. It's also easy to keep clean. To keep your leather sofa looking good you can use a dampened cloth or a leather furniture cleaner. However, you should avoid using harsh chemicals on your leather sofa. It's best to test any cleaner on a small leather corner sofa amount before putting it on your sofa.

When you are looking for a leather sofa, it is crucial to understand the distinctions between different kinds. There are four types of leather of leather: top-grain, top grain distressed semi-aniline and aniline. Top-grain is the cheapest leather and has a consistent appearance. It is less likely to stain, however it can still be damaged and scuffed. Top-grain distressed leather has been treated to increase its resistance to stains and scratches. It's a great choice for areas that are heavily used.

Semi-aniline leather is coated with a protective layer that makes it resistant to stains, water and oil. It's not as stain resistant as full-aniline leather, but it is still a good option for homes that are messy. Full-aniline isn't protected and will develop a vintage patina when exposed to body oils. This type of leather is breathable and will improve in comfort over time.

Understanding the distinction between fake and real leather will help you pick the best sofa for your home. Fake leather is constructed of synthetic materials that are inexpensive and is easily removable or fadeable. You can also purchase faux leather made of recycled plastics or plant-based substances.

It's easy for you to clean

real leather couch leather is the ideal choice for those who want a sofa which is easy to clean. This material is naturally resistant to dust mites and pet hair. It's also much easier to wipe down than fabrics. If you have allergies or asthma the leather sofa might be the best choice for you. However, the price of a leather sofa can be a hindrance for some.

However, if you follow the correct cleaning and care procedures, you can preserve the genuine or bonded leather sofa for years to come. Regular vacuuming and gentle wiping with a damp cloth can help keep the furniture clean. Apply leather conditioner to the surface. If you're not sure which type of cleaner or conditioner to choose, test it in an inconspicuous area first.

Contrary to other types of upholstery, leather breathes and is cool on humid days. It's also a great choice for families suffering from allergies. If you take care of it, it could get a vintage-looking look over time. It is important to keep it out of direct sunlight and avoid exposure to heaters or fireplaces as the heat can cause it to peel and crack.

It's stylish

A leather sofa can really make an impact in a room especially if you opt for a full-grain leather. This type of leather is the most natural, which means it is more likely to develop a vintage leather couch patina as time passes. It also can take scuffs, scratches, and other marks in stride. This creates a rustic, beautiful look. The good thing is that it's also simple to clean, making it the ideal option for busy families.

You can identify if a sofa you are buying is genuine leather by its smell, feel and backing. Genuine leather smells rich and natural, whereas fake leather smells chemically processed and synthetic. Additionally, a genuine leather sofa is warm and comfortable to it. False leather can feel cold.
